The DEA stated that agents disrupted an “invite-only party” in Adams County, just outside Denver, according to the New York Post. The operation resulted in the seizure of cash, weapons, and drugs, including Tusi or "pink cocaine," which the gang is heavily involved in distributing across the US.
Around 50 members of Tren de Aragua were arrested in this operation, part of the Trump administration's ongoing efforts to target illegal immigrants with criminal backgrounds who may pose a danger to public safety.
DEA Acting Administrator Derek Maltz said, “We want the country to know that we will all support the president’s priority to round up the most dangerous illegal criminals. The president and the DOJ leaders have made it clear that we are going to work together with a sense of urgency to hold violent criminals accountable.”
Throughout the nation, other arrests have been taking place. In a post from the White House on Sunday, the Trump administration touted arrests that it said ranged from “child rapists to suspected ISIS terrorists.”
The operation to start the deportation plan has been dubbed “Return to Sender,” which has been taking place across multiple cities. The objective is to focus on those illegal immigrants that have come to the United States and pose a threat to the public.
Over the last few days, over 600 illegal immigrants in sanctuary cities have been arrested from coast to coast. Operations took place in New York, Los Angeles, Chicago, and Seattle, all cities that have usually shielded illegal immigrants from deportation.
In Chicago, where Border Czar Tom Homan made an appearance, a statement from ICE read, “US Immigration and Customs Enforcement, along with federal partners, including the FBI, ATF, DEA, CBP and the US Marshals Service, began conducting targeted operations today in Chicago to enforce US immigration law and preserve public safety and national security by keeping potentially dangerous criminal aliens out of our communities.”
The operations are all part of fulfilling Trump's promise made on the campaign trail to get a handle on illegal immigration and crime that arises from those coming into the US illegally.
